Steve Leinwand joins us to share his passionate belief that the traditional Algebra II curriculum (heck...all of high school math) often includes unnecessary repetition and outdated content, advocating for a more focused and relevant approach to the material that builds upon strong foundational algebra skills learned in earlier grades, emphasizing real-world applications and deeper conceptual understanding rather than rote memorization.
